add details, as to an account or idea; clarify the meaning of and discourse in a learned way, usually in writing; "She elaborated on the main ideas in her dissertation"
-
make fat or plump; "We will plump out that poor starving child"
-
become round, plump, or shapely; "The young woman is fleshing out"
